How to Put Together a Chicco Baby Stroller

Chicco is a brand that's been around since 1958. It produces baby accessories and is well-known for its strollers, car seats and travel systems. Chicco's stroller line includes the Cortina, which makes use of its Key Fit system. The car seat snaps easily into a base in the car and into the stroller. The car seat can be used without the base, and the stroller is full-sized, so it can grow with your baby. Chicco also offers all-terrain, lightweight and double strollers.

Instructions

    • 1

      Attach the parent tray to the stroller body by securing both tabs to the stroller handle.

    • 2

      Pull up on the parent tray handle to open the stroller. Make sure the stroller is completely opened.

    • 3

      Press the buttons on both sides of the stroller handle to move it up and into place. It will snap.

    • 4

      Snap the basket stand onto the basket and slide it between the square of fabric, snapping at the bottom as well. This must be done to use the basket.

    • 5

      Slide the child tray onto the front of the stroller. To open the child tray, press the buttons on both sides.

    • 6

      Snap the tray insert into the child tray. Pull up on the corner to remove the tray insert for cleaning.

    • 7

      Snap the front wheels onto the front posts. Pull on them to make sure they are secure.

    • 8

      Attach the rear axle assembly and remove the plastic end caps.

    • 9

      Slide a rear wheel and then a washer onto the rear axle.

    • 10

      Push the flat side of the pin through the hole in the axle, making sure that the curved end faces up on the assembly.

    • 11

      Attach the wheel cap over the pin assembly.

    • 12

      Repeat steps 9 through 11 on the opposite side.

    • 13

      Attach the canopy to the connectors and secure the rear canopy with snaps.
